Personalized learning has emerged as a transformative approach in education, empowering students to learn at their own speed. AI-powered platforms are revolutionizing this ideal by interpreting student data to tailor learning journeys to individual needs and strengths. Through adaptive algorithms, these systems deliver relevant content, support, and exercises that engage learners. This educational revolution promises to improve student results by fostering a more effective learning setting.
- Furthermore, AI-powered personalized learning can alleviate the burden on educators, allowing them to concentrate more time to individualized instruction.
- Concurrently, this technology has the potential to equalize access to quality education by customizing the learning process for every student, regardless of their background.
Harnessing AI for Adaptive and Engaging Educational Experiences
The realm of education is steadily evolving, with artificial intelligence (AI) emerging as a transformative force. AI-powered tools have the potential to customize learning experiences by adjusting to each student's individual needs and proficiencies. By analyzing student data, AI algorithms can identify areas where students may require support, allowing educators to offer guidance in a prompt manner. Furthermore, AI can generate engaging and stimulating learning resources that capture student engagement, fostering a greater sense of motivation.
- Consequently, AI has the power to reimagine education, creating more effective learning settings that enable students to succeed.

Adaptive Learning Platforms : Revolutionizing Student Support and Accessibility
The landscape of education is undergoing a rapid transformation with the emergence of AI tutors. These innovative systems are revolutionizing student support by providing personalized learning. AI tutors assess students' strengths and weaknesses, tailoring their methodology to meet individual needs. This degree of personalization empowers students to study at their own pace, enhancing a positive learning setting. Furthermore, AI tutors are overcoming accessibility barriers by making education accessible to a wider range of learners, regardless their location.
- AI tutors possess the ability to provide instantaneous feedback, assisting students to pinpoint their shortcomings and refine their understanding.
- Moreover, AI tutors can offer engaging learning content, sustaining students engaged.
- As AI technology continues to progress, we can foresee even more revolutionary applications of AI tutors in education, laying the groundwork for a higher inclusive future of learning.
